Stability Analysis of a Non-autonomous Ratio-Dependent Food Chain System with Refuges
A non-autonomous ratio-dependent food chain model with refuges is investigated. It is shown that the system is uniform persistence under some appropriate conditions. Furthermore, existence and asymptotic stability of periodic solution have been proved under some assumption if the model turns out to be a periodic system.
